“…The Gompertz equation is one of the expressions of the Richards model of growth [22] and has been used to study the growth of many vertebrate groups, including dinosaurs [23]. The Richards model has other popular forms, such as the von Bertalanffy growth equation, but the analytical solution of the von Bertalanffy equation is complicated [24], and its application to allometry has yet to be established.…”

“…where A is the asymptotic value, T is the inflection point, R is the rate of growth, and M is the shape parameter (Tjørve and Tjørve, 2010). Each of the four parameters could be simultaneously modeled as a linear function of multiple covariates to test hypotheses about the effect of environmental and management variables on the different components of growth:…”
